What Is UV Water Treatment and How Does It Work?
UV water treatment uses ultraviolet light to disinfect water by inactivating harmful microorganisms, such as bacteria, viruses, and protozoa. Unlike chemical disinfection, UV does not introduce any additives or by-products into the water, making it a safe and environmentally friendly option.
The process involves passing water through a chamber where it is exposed to UV-C light. This specific wavelength disrupts the DNA of microorganisms, rendering them unable to reproduce or cause infections. As a result, UV disinfection is highly effective for achieving potable water standards in industrial, commercial, and municipal settings.

Core Components in UV Water Treatment Systems
UV water treatment systems consist of several critical components designed for durability and efficiency. Understanding these helps facility managers select and maintain optimal equipment:
- UV Reactor Chamber: The heart of the system, often constructed from stainless steel or FRP (fiberglass reinforced plastic) for corrosion resistance and hygiene.
- UV Lamps: Emit the germicidal UV-C light. High-quality lamps ensure consistent performance and long service life.
- Quartz Sleeves: Protect the lamps from direct contact with water while allowing UV light to pass through.
- Control Panel: Monitors lamp status, flow rates, and system alarms for proactive maintenance.
- Pre-Filtration: Many systems include cartridge or bag filter housings upstream to remove particles that could shield microorganisms from UV exposure. Learn more about filter housing options here.

Common Challenges and Mistakes in UV Water Treatment Implementation
While UV disinfection is a proven technology, there are several challenges and common mistakes that facility managers and operators should be aware of to avoid compromising system performance:
- Improper Pre-Treatment: Skipping or undersizing pre-filtration is a frequent oversight. Sediment, turbidity, or high levels of organic matter in the water can block UV light and reduce disinfection efficiency. Always assess the source water and install appropriate pre-filters to ensure clarity before UV exposure.
- Incorrect System Sizing: Choosing a system that is too small for the facility’s peak flow rates will result in insufficient UV dose, leaving some microorganisms active. It’s essential to account for variations in demand and potential future expansion.
- Neglecting Routine Maintenance: UV lamp output diminishes over time, and quartz sleeves can become fouled with scale or biofilm. Regularly scheduled cleaning and timely lamp replacement, as recommended by the manufacturer, are crucial for maintaining optimal performance.
- Ignoring Water Chemistry: High iron, manganese, or hardness can form deposits on quartz sleeves, impeding UV transmission. Water chemistry analysis should be part of initial system design, with mitigation steps such as water softening or iron removal implemented where needed.
- Overlooking Monitoring and Alarms: Modern systems are equipped with sensors and alarms for lamp status, UV intensity, and water flow. Failing to connect these to a building management system or not training staff to respond to alarms can result in unnoticed disinfection failures.
Checklist for Evaluating UV Water Treatment Solutions
When reviewing proposals or planning upgrades, facility managers and consultants can use the following checklist to ensure all critical aspects are addressed:
- Is the proposed system sized for both current and projected flow rates?
- Does the design include adequate pre-filtration for your water quality?
- Are the materials suitable for your environment (e.g., stainless steel vs. FRP)?
- What certifications and third-party validations does the system hold?
- Is comprehensive documentation, including validation protocols and maintenance schedules, provided?
- Does the manufacturer offer training and after-sales technical support?
- Are spare parts, consumables, and service easily accessible within your region?
- Is the system compatible with existing filtration or automation infrastructure?

What is the role of pre-filtration in UV water treatment?
Pre-filtration, such as cartridge or bag filters, removes suspended particles from the water before it enters the UV chamber. This step is important because particles can shield microorganisms from UV exposure, reducing disinfection effectiveness. Pre-filtration ensures optimal UV performance.
